Smart road condition monitoring-prestudy

Alternative title: Smart road condition monitoring-prestudy

Awarded: NOK 0.50 mill.

The massive 20B USD automotive sensor market is well established and expected to grow above 7% annually to 2020. Furthermore, safety is a top priority and the use of road condition data is an exciting opportunity due to the new possibilities offered by connected cars and smart city infrastructures. There is currently a significant gap between the need for a low-cost and robust road condition monitoring system and the available solutions. We believe optical spectroscopy is the most reliable technology to monitor road conditions (dry-wet-icy-snow...). However, existing systems are too complicated, bulky and expensive, thus confined to use in a few minor specialized applications. We propose to investigate the marked opportunities for the commercialization of miniaturized low cost,technology for road condition monitoring by talking to different relevant stakeholders and thereby, arrive at a promising marked approach.
